    Method 1: Using USSD Codes to Check GP Minutes

    Okay, let’s get down to the nitty-gritty: how do you actually check your minutes? The most straightforward method is using USSD codes. USSD stands for Unstructured Supplementary Service Data, and it's basically a simple code you dial on your phone to access various services. Think of it like a secret code to unlock information. Here's how it works:

    1. Open your dialer: Just like you're about to make a call, open the phone app on your smartphone or feature phone.
    2. Dial the code: The specific code for checking your minutes is *dial 555# and then press the call button.
    3. Wait for the response: Within seconds, you'll receive a pop-up message or an SMS displaying your remaining minutes, along with other information about your data balance and validity.

    It’s super easy, isn’t it? The beauty of USSD codes is that they work on any phone, whether it’s a basic phone or a fancy smartphone. You don't need internet access, and there’s no need to download any apps. It’s a quick and reliable way to get your balance anytime, anywhere. This method is incredibly useful in areas with poor internet connectivity or when you simply don't have access to Wi-Fi or mobile data. Just a few taps, and you're good to go.     Method 2: Checking Minutes Using the MyGP App

    For those of you who love using apps and have a smartphone, the MyGP app is another fantastic way to check your minutes, and it provides so much more! The MyGP app is the official app from Grameenphone, and it's packed with features to manage your account and stay informed. Here’s how to check your minutes using the MyGP app:

    1. Download and Install: If you haven’t already, download the MyGP app from the Google Play Store (for Android) or the App Store (for iOS). Once downloaded, install it on your phone.
    2. Open and Log In: Open the MyGP app and log in with your Grameenphone number. If you don’t have an account, you can easily create one within the app.
    3. Navigate to the Balance Section: Once logged in, you'll see a dashboard with various options. Look for a section related to your balance or account information. This section usually displays your remaining minutes, data balance, and other important details.
    4. View Your Minutes: Tap on the minutes section to see your remaining balance. The app might also show you the validity period and any other details related to your current package.

    The MyGP app offers a much more visual and user-friendly experience than USSD codes. Plus, you can do so much more than just check your minutes. You can recharge your account, buy data packs, manage your settings, and even access customer support directly through the app. It's like having a mini-control panel for your Grameenphone account.     Troubleshooting Common Minute Check Issues

    Sometimes, things don’t always go as planned, and you might encounter some issues when trying to check your minutes. Don't worry, it's pretty common! Here are some common problems and how to fix them:

    1. USSD Code Not Working: If the USSD code (555#) isn’t working, double-check that you’ve entered it correctly. Make sure there are no typos. Also, ensure your phone has a stable network connection. USSD codes rely on the mobile network, so if you're in an area with poor signal, it might not work. Try moving to a location with better reception or restarting your phone. If it still doesn’t work, contact Grameenphone customer service.
    2. MyGP App Not Displaying Correct Balance: If the MyGP app shows an incorrect balance, first, try refreshing the app. Sometimes, the information may not be updated in real time. Make sure you're connected to the internet. If the issue persists, log out and log back into the app. Ensure you have the latest version of the MyGP app installed. If problems continue, contact customer support or uninstall and reinstall the app.
    3. Delayed SMS Notifications: Sometimes, you might experience a delay in receiving SMS notifications with your balance details. This can be due to network congestion or technical glitches. Wait a few minutes and try again. If the problem continues, restart your phone or contact Grameenphone.
    4. Incorrect Information: If you believe the information is incorrect, double-check your usage history within the MyGP app to identify any discrepancies. Contact customer care to report the problem and get it resolved.
    5. Technical Issues: Occasionally, there may be technical issues on Grameenphone's end. If you suspect this, check Grameenphone's social media pages or website for any announcements about service outages. You can also contact customer support to inquire about the problem.
